Hubby and I stopped in for the first timeI had check an amazing amount of positive reviews,plus a personal recomendation from a friend with a warning it was a bit pricey. With that in mind I took a,look at the online menu to see what our choices may be. Well vast amount of choices in about any protein selection you could want was waiting on us! BubbaQues definatly DELIVERED the flavor 4 sure! We both chose 2 meat combos of which I picked brisket,one of my favorite go to at a bbq joint,and pulled pork. Both were nice portions as well as,the sides I selected of coleslaw which was very crisp and fresh,and Omgosh some of The BEST sweet taters fries I have every enjoyed in my LIFE! The slaw may or may my won a prize going up against grandmas slaw but them fries,mmm so good make ya wanna slap grandma I'm telling ya! I base a well executed sweet tater fry on a nice natural delivery of flavor,goid ones,don't need added sweet OR salt in my opinion, they stand alone on their own flavor merit,add to that an excellent job of frying them in good fresh grease,Oh My...you have a little bit of food heaven right in your mouth y'all,I'm telling ya! These fries were So Good even after they had gotten cold I was enjoying every morsel. Now back to the other stars of the plate, brisket done right,nice bit of bark,excellent smoke,and melt in your mouth moist,ad was the pulled pork.Yummy! So good with or without the sauces of which I got original and,the Alabama which is a sweet with just a bit of spicey red bbq sauce. The not so under dog on the plate was the Texas toast Bubba bread slice,nicely one side toasted buttered with slight seasoning,again very delish. I will admit no shame in my eating game I ate every bit on my plate with a to go sweet tea to top off my very happy palate. My husband had the St Louis rubbed ribs and brisket again both meats very tender moist, flavorful and I have to say the best ribs I have had maybe in my life time. I'm not a rib ordering person bc of the bad ribs in my life to me it's a gamble when you order them but these at BubbaQues...winner winner you be glad ya got ribs in your dinner! Hubby's sides of potatoe salad and some drop you to your knees baked beans,oh yeah baby I'm getting some beans next time they so good! Potatoe salad was good just got outshinned by all the other selections my palate had to savoy. So in recap..yes the total 4 a dinner for two may come in at 8 to 10.00 more than you would pay at some places ( fast food / some sit down ) However..I have to say this place is one of. ONLY THREE restaurants in Alex that I say delivers on flavor in ALL the foods they put on your plate.I can find places that have good entrees but fall flat on the sides or deliver greasy fried food,or a smoke after taste that..well just ain't right. But BubbaQues is real deal, yes they are part of a chain,a smart chain that figure BBQ out and then let it speak 4 it's self per say. Spend the extra,if the cost is extra to you.Enjoy,take yourself or the family out and try them. The menu does offer kids choices,they do have alcoholic choices, sports bar TVs, not a lot of noise level,exceptionally clean bathrooms and on that note Parents the bathrooms are easily seen from every booth or table in the seating area so a childs path to the bath room can be seen. Just another point. Busy days it may be packed and their may be a wait. We went apx 3 in the afternoon on Wed and was very quiet
